[问题] report viewer设计问题

楼主: ysgrm8502 (虫子)   2014-08-11 01:44:27
版上前辈们好:
小弟最近在学习使用report viewer
有一个问题是这样的
小弟手动用SQL捞出资料,再喂给rdlc
但捞出的这个资料集是包含两个Table(合并表格)所组成
而rdlc需要设定资料来源,在来源上仅只能设定分开的单一表格
然而这样的设计在编译时会出现XX字段未在DataSet1中
小弟苦思许久,也有google了些资料,但始终找不到解决办法
想请问版上前辈们有没有什么方法可以解决或给小弟点意见
谢谢~
作者: GoalBased (Artificail Intelligence)   2014-08-11 08:36:00
你是用精灵做的吗? 你选资料来源的时候 不是可以设定要搜寻那些资料吗? 在那边依次搜寻两个table你要的资料select 客户.姓名, 订单,编号 from 客户, 订单
楼主: ysgrm8502 (虫子)   2014-08-11 16:32:00
来源是先用精灵去做的,然后我的程式码那边有自己捞资料,再喂给RDLC
作者: Ammenze (蓝天白云)   2014-08-11 16:45:00
在你的rdlc上面按右键选开启方式->自动编辑器选择(XML)会到到<DataSet Name="DataSet1">在下面把缺的字段加上去<Field Name="缺的字段名称"><DataField>缺的字段名称</DataField><rd:TypeName>缺的字段Data Type</rd:TypeName>
楼主: ysgrm8502 (虫子)   2014-08-11 17:42:00
已解决,感谢GoalBased与Ammenze提供两种不同的方法

Links booklink

Contact Us: admin [ a t ] ucptt.com